RICCI INSTITUTE TRAVEL GRANTS

The Ricci Institute annually awards several travel grants to doctoral candidates, post-doctoral researchers, and established scholars in the United States (but from outside of northern California) to travel to the University of San Francisco during the academic year to use the Ricci Institute Collection for their research on topics related to Chinese-Western cultural exchange, Jesuit interaction with China from the late Ming through early 20th century, and/or the history of Christianity in China.

Grants provide reimbursement (based on actual receipts) of up to to $1000 of approved expenses related to travel to and research at the USF Ricci Institute (travel, accommodation, and photocopying expenses). Priority consideration will be given to applicants who demonstrate in their application how the Ricci Institute’s library holdings will facilitate their research.

Read a description of the Ricci Institute Library or visit the Library Catalog.

Awards are funded by the EDS-Stewart Chair for Chinese-Western Cultural History and, for American scholars of Asian descent, the Ricci Asian Scholars Endowment.


Application Process


Eligibility
Applicants must be U.S. residents or holders of valid non-resident visas.

A complete application consists of:
[1] A cover letter
[2] A current C.V.
[3] A research proposal (600 word maximum) that includes: a detailed research plan, an estimated budget, and an explanation of how the proposed research will contribute to the field
[4] The names and contact information for three references
[5] Proof of citizenship/visa status

Deadline
All application materials must be received by 15 June each year for grants covering the Fall semester (early September through mid-December) and 15 October each year for grants covering the Spring semester (late January through mid-May.)
